  2. It is part of the State University of New York (SUNY) system. Buffalo State University was founded in 1871 as the Buffalo Normal School to train teachers. It offers 79 undergraduate majors with 11 honors options, 11 post baccalaureate teacher certification programs, and 64 graduate programs. [8]

  3. SUNY Buffalo State University is a public institution that was founded in 1871. It has a total undergraduate enrollment of 5,464 (fall 2022), and the campus size is 125 acres.
